Enhanced Efficiency and Productivity
Optimized Crushing Mechanisms
High-quality crusher plants are designed with precision-engineered components that enhance material reduction efficiency. Advanced crushing chambers, wear-resistant liners, and automated control systems ensure that materials are processed optimally, reducing energy consumption and maximizing output. This leads to higher productivity per ton of raw material processed.
Reduced Operational Downtime
Inferior crusher plants frequently suffer from mechanical failures and excessive wear, leading to unscheduled downtime. Premium crusher plants, however, incorporate robust construction materials and cutting-edge technology to minimize breakdown risks. Features such as hydraulic adjustment systems, real-time monitoring, and self-diagnostic capabilities allow operators to maintain peak performance with minimal disruptions.

Lower Maintenance and Replacement Costs
Durability and Component Longevity
Investing in a high-quality crusher plant means investing in superior metallurgy and engineering. Components such as reinforced steel frames, high-tensile jaw plates, and abrasion-resistant rotors extend the lifespan of the equipment. This reduces the frequency of partreplacements and lowers overall maintenance expenses.
Ease of Maintenance
Top-tier crusher plants are designed for easy maintenance access, allowing quick and efficient servicing. Modular components, quick-change wear parts, and user-friendly maintenance points ensure that routine servicing does not lead to extended downtime, preserving productivity and cost-efficiency.

Long-Term Financial and Environmental Benefits
Energy Efficiency and Cost Savings
Energy consumption accounts for a significant portion of operational costs in crushing operations. Premium stone crusher plants are engineered with energy-efficient motors and variable frequency drives that optimize power usage. By reducing unnecessary energy expenditure, these machines contribute to lower electricity costs over the plant’s lifecycle.
Environmental Compliance and Sustainability
Regulatory standards for emissions and dust control are becoming increasingly stringent. High-quality crusher plants integrate advanced dust suppression systems, noise-reduction technology, and environmentally friendly lubrication systems. By ensuring compliance with environmental regulations, businesses can avoid costly fines and reputational damage while contributing to sustainability goals.
